4 potted Semiaquilegaia ecalcarta plants. To 40 cms. Finely divided ferny-like leaves. Graceful nodding flowers in shades of deep violet to wine purple from late spring to summer. Suits bright woodland areas, edging or rock garden. Winter dormant.

4 potted Geum rivale ‘Alba’ plants. A lovely wee Geum that is dwarf in nature with small white hooded flowers. Very cute! Sun or part shade and well-drained soil. Suits a rockery or front of perennial border.

20 pieces of Convallaria majalis (Lily of the Valley), with medium sized shoots. Height to about 20 cms. Highly fragrant hanging white bells late spring. Lance shaped leaves. Part shade, moist. Winter dormant.
